@ -0,0 +1,313 @@
|
|||
import typing
|
||||
|
||||
|
||||
class BaseStorage:
|
||||
"""
|
||||
In states-storage you can save current user state and data for all steps
|
||||
"""
|
||||
|
||||
@classmethod
|
||||
def check_address(cls,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None) -> (typing.Union[str, int], typing.Union[str, int]):
|
||||
"""
|
||||
In all methods of storage chat or user is always required.
|
||||
If one of this is not presented, need set the missing value based on the presented.
|
||||
|
||||
This method performs the above action.
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:return:
|
||||
"""
|
||||
if chat is not None and user is not None:
|
||||
return chat, user
|
||||
elif user is None and chat is not None:
|
||||
user = chat
|
||||
return chat, user
|
||||
elif user is not None and chat is None:
|
||||
chat = user
|
||||
return chat, user
|
||||
raise ValueError('User or chat parameters is required but anyone is not presented!')
|
||||
|
||||
async def get_state(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
default: typing.Optional[str] = None) -> typing.Optional[str]:
|
||||
"""
|
||||
Get current state of user in chat. Return value stored in `default` parameter if record is not found.
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:param default:
|
||||
:return:
|
||||
"""
|
||||
raise NotImplementedError
|
||||
|
||||
async def get_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
default: typing.Optional[str] = None) -> typing.Dict:
|
||||
"""
|
||||
Get state-data for user in chat. Return `default` if data is not presented in storage.
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:param default:
|
||||
:return:
|
||||
"""
|
||||
raise NotImplementedError
|
||||
|
||||
async def set_state(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
state: typing.Optional[typing.AnyStr] = None):
|
||||
"""
|
||||
Setup new state for user in chat
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:param state:
|
||||
"""
|
||||
raise NotImplementedError
|
||||
|
||||
async def set_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
data: typing.Dict = None):
|
||||
"""
|
||||
Set data for user in chat
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:param data:
|
||||
"""
|
||||
raise NotImplementedError
|
||||
|
||||
async def update_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
data: typing.Dict = None,
|
||||
**kwargs):
|
||||
"""
|
||||
Update data for user in chat
|
||||
|
||||
You can use data parameter or|and kwargs.
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param data:
|
||||
:param chat:
|
||||
:param user:
|
||||
:param kwargs:
|
||||
:return:
|
||||
"""
|
||||
raise NotImplementedError
|
||||
|
||||
async def reset_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None):
|
||||
"""
|
||||
Reset data dor user in chat.
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:return:
|
||||
"""
|
||||
await self.set_data(chat=chat, user=user, data={})
|
||||
|
||||
async def reset_state(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
with_data: typing.Optional[bool] = True):
|
||||
"""
|
||||
Reset state for user in chat. You can use this method for finish conversations.
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:param with_data:
|
||||
:return:
|
||||
"""
|
||||
chat, user = self.check_address(chat=chat, user=user)
|
||||
await self.set_state(chat=chat, user=user, state=None)
|
||||
if with_data:
|
||||
await self.set_data(chat=chat, user=user, data={})
|
||||
|
||||
async def finish(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None):
|
||||
"""
|
||||
Finish conversation for user in chat.
|
||||
|
||||
Chat or user is always required. If one of this is not presented,
|
||||
need set the missing value based on the presented
|
||||
|
||||
:param chat:
|
||||
:param user:
|
||||
:return:
|
||||
"""
|
||||
await self.reset_state(chat=chat, user=user, with_data=True)

class MemoryStorage(BaseStorage):
|
||||
"""
|
||||
In-memory based states storage.
|
||||
|
||||
This type of storage is not recommended for usage in bots, because you will lost all states after restarting.
|
||||
"""
|
||||
|
||||
def __init__(self):
|
||||
self.data = {}
|
||||
|
||||
def _get_chat(self, chat_id):
|
||||
chat_id = str(chat_id)
|
||||
if chat_id not in self.data:
|
||||
self.data[chat_id] = {}
|
||||
return self.data[chat_id]
|
||||
|
||||
def _get_user(self, chat_id, user_id):
|
||||
chat = self._get_chat(chat_id)
|
||||
chat_id = str(chat_id)
|
||||
user_id = str(user_id)
|
||||
if user_id not in self.data[chat_id]:
|
||||
self.data[chat_id][user_id] = {'state': None, 'data': {}}
|
||||
return self.data[chat_id][user_id]
|
||||
|
||||
async def get_state(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
default: typing.Optional[str] = None) -> typing.Optional[str]:
|
||||
chat, user = self.check_address(chat=chat, user=user)
|
||||
user = self._get_user(chat, user)
|
||||
return user['state']
|
||||
|
||||
async def get_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
default: typing.Optional[str] = None) -> typing.Dict:
|
||||
chat, user = self.check_address(chat=chat, user=user)
|
||||
user = self._get_user(chat, user)
|
||||
return user['data']
|
||||
|
||||
async def update_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
data: typing.Dict = None, **kwargs):
|
||||
chat, user = self.check_address(chat=chat, user=user)
|
||||
user = self._get_user(chat, user)
|
||||
user['data'].update(data, kwargs)
|
||||
|
||||
async def set_state(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
state: typing.AnyStr = None):
|
||||
chat, user = self.check_address(chat=chat, user=user)
|
||||
user = self._get_user(chat, user)
|
||||
user['state'] = state
|
||||
|
||||
async def set_data(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
data: typing.Dict = None):
|
||||
chat, user = self.check_address(chat=chat, user=user)
|
||||
user = self._get_user(chat, user)
|
||||
user['data'] = data
|
||||
|
||||
async def reset_state(self, *,
|
||||
chat: typing.Union[str, int, None] = None,
|
||||
user: typing.Union[str, int, None] = None,
|
||||
with_data: typing.Optional[bool] = True):
|
||||
await self.set_state(chat=chat, user=user, state=None)
|
||||
if with_data:
|
||||
await self.set_data(chat=chat, user=user, data={})
